Description

Lost, abandoned, and frightened, a young cougar is discovered and "adopted" by a rugged lumberman named Jess Bradley (Ron Brown). Dubbed "Good Time Charlie," the cat soon lives a carefree, domestic life among the rugged logging camps of the Pacific Northwest. But Charlie is torn between this unusual way of life and his true wildlife instincts ... instincts that create friction and fear with the men of the camp. Can Charlie be introduced to his natural environment and survive? A stirring outdoor adventure, a memorable human drama!
